摘要
We report on determinations of \V-ub\ resulting from studies of the branching fraction and q(2) distributions in exclusive semileptonic B decays that proceed via the b-->u transition. Our data set consists of the 9.7x106B (B) over bar meson pairs collected at the Y(4S) resonance with the CLEO II detector. We measure B(B-0-->pi(-)l(+)nu)=(1.33+/-0.18+/-0.11+/-0.01+/-0.07)x10(-4) and B(B-0-->rho(-)l(+)nu)=(2.17+/-0.34(-0.54)(+0.47)+/-0.41+/-0.01)x10(-4), where the errors are statistical, experimental systematic, systematic due to residual form-factor uncertainties in the signal, and systematic due to residual form-factor uncertainties in the cross-feed modes, respectively. We also find B(B+-->etal(+)nu)=(0.84+/-0.31+/-0.16+/-0.09)x10(-4), consistent with what is expected from the B-->pilnu mode and quark model symmetries.
